1

Home Renovation Courses Toronto An Unbiased View of best home renovation contractors toronto

News Discuss 
Home Renovation Shows Toronto Casting The technological storage or entry is required to develop person profiles to send out marketing, or to trace the consumer on a website or across quite a few Internet websites for equivalent promoting uses. Control options Control services Regulate vendor_count suppliers Read more details on https://socialbuzztoday.com/story3007324/toronto-home-renovation-quotes-not-known-facts-about-home-renovation-shows-toronto-casting

Comments

    No HTML

    HTML is disabled


Who Upvoted this Story